We are seeking a dedicated and innovative Learning & Development professional to join our client's dynamic training team. The ideal candidate will possess a strong passion for learning and a knack for leveraging AI tools to develop 'in the moment' learning solutions, such as video, simulations, and practical applications. You will be instrumental in designing and building online job aids, references, and materials that support classroom training events and e-learning solutions.
Responsibilities- Collaborate effectively with subject matter experts to define learning objectives.
- Perform needs analysis and evaluate existing documentation to identify the most appropriate training approach and content.
- Plan and write content for training programs using instructional and distribution methods (online, classroom, or blended) that best suit the content.
- Create engaging and valid trainee evaluation tools that ensure successful knowledge transfer.
- Build processes and templates to minimize development time for new training materials and facilitate participation in the development cycle.
- Maintain existing programs to ensure content remains complete and relevant.
Essential Skills- 3-6 years of relevant experience in instructional design or a related field.
- Knowledge and application of instructional theories, adult learning, and knowledge management theories in both online and classroom settings.
- Experience as a technical writer and in any educational environment.
- Strong organizational and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work independently.
Additional Skills & Qualifications- Fluency in all Microsoft Office applications, HTML, and Photoshop.
- Experience using e-learning software, such as Captivate or Viewlet Builder.
- Proven competence using a Learning Management System (LMS).
- Experience in project management, program management, and training development.
Work EnvironmentThe work environment is fast-paced and multi-tasked, requiring creative and analytical problem-solving skills. You will be working in a collaborative setting that emphasizes stakeholder engagement and people skills. The role involves interaction with technical training programs supporting data centers, with a focus on building interactive, online solutions for on-the-job training.
